Biography
Japan (1990 – present)
Boom Boom Satellites are an electronic duo formed in Japan in 1990. The band is made up of bassist/programmer Masayuki Nakano and guitarist/vocalist Michiyuki Kawashima. They also have a support member, Yoko Fukuda, who plays drums at live performances.
They first debuted in Europe in 1997 with their first single, “4 A Moment of Silence” which received rave reviews from such definitive European music magazines as Melody Maker, which compared their debut impact to those of The Chemical Brothers’ and The Prodigy’s. The band blends the energy of rock with the meticulousness of electronic music.
In 1998 the band traveled across Europe performing at six major rock festivals and opening for legendary electronic group Underworld. Right after their return to Japan, the band released their debut album Out Loud, which was later released in Europe and the USA as well. In 1998 the band embarked on a 3 month American tour with Moby. Their success was followed by releases of the albums Umbra and Photon, released in 2001 and 2002 respectively.
In 2005 and 2006 their fourth album Full of Elevating Pleasures was released in Japan and the US. They performed at the M3 Music Convention (Miami Music Multimedia) to further promote the album. In 2006, they released On which featured the hit singles “
Kick It Out” and “
Pill” featured in Japanese television commercials. Their subsequent performances at the Rock In Japan Festival and SUMMER SONIC ‘06 attracted such a huge crowd of people that it went over capacity and venue staff were forced to bar the entrance halfway through the performance for safety reasons.
